Understanding Your Options
When you are cutting large branches, you have a range of alternatives to pick from. Here are the most common tools for this job Hand Saws hand saws are a versatile tool and are suitable to cut branches of different thicknesses. But, they can be tiring to use and may not be appropriate for bigger branches. Chain Saws are extremely powerful and can handle even the largest branches easily. They come in various sizes that allows you to pick one that’s suitable for your needs. Pole Saws: Pole saws are like chain saws but come with a handle that is long, which allows you to reach higher branches without using a ladder. Pruning Saws: Pruningsaws tend to be smaller than hand saws and are suitable for branches that are at least 4 inches in diameter.
Choosing the Right tool for the job
When choosing a tool for cutting branches with a thick thickness, think about these factors:
- The size of the branches that you have to cut
- The branches’ height
- The type of tree that you’re working with
- Your personal comfort and ability to handle the tool
When you take these aspects into account, you can pick the ideal tool for the job and make the process of cutting thick branches a breeze.

FAQs
What is the best tool to cut thick branches?
The most effective tool to cut thick branches will depend on the size and height of the branches as well as your own level of comfort. You might consider using a chain saw or pole saw, and pruning saw.
Do I need a handsaw to cut thick branches?
A hand saw can be used to cut thick branches, but it could be exhausting and not ideal for larger branches. You might want to consider using a chain or pole saw in place.
What is the difference between a chain saw and the pole saw?
The chain saw can be described as a stand-alone tool used to cut branches. pole saws have the advantage of a longer handle, which allows you to reach high branches without the use of a ladder.
What is the largest diameter of the branches that pole saws could manage?
Maximum diameter for branches that pole saws are able to handle varies depending on the model, but most pole saws can handle branches that are up to 6 inches in size.
